Output 3850f91b71bd20752d477566ceb21fc28a0a5c6f248ce1e528b6a2a9e8d354c3:0

value
6150277
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 925836c65d34932857b29acd1952b07bf21775de OP_EQUALVERIFY OP_CHECKSIG
address
1ELoLDpDeuF5FoprnURqWTcFsBJFbnuCpH
transaction
3850f91b71bd20752d477566ceb21fc28a0a5c6f248ce1e528b6a2a9e8d354c3
confirmations
264208
spent
true